Pujara torments Australia with third century of series

SYDNEY--Cheteshwar Pujara put Australia to the sword with an unbeaten 130 in India's 303 for four on the opening day of the fourth test on Thursday, keeping the tourists firmly on track for a historic breakthrough with his third century of the series.

Rafa Nadal pulls out with thigh problem

BRISBANE, Australia--Rafa Nadal has pulled out of this week's Brisbane International due to a minor thigh strain, but the Spaniard is hopeful that he can shake off the problem in time for the Australian Open later this month.

Mayweather blitzes Tenshin in Japanese boxing exhibition

TOKYO--Floyd Mayweather came out of retirement briefly to score a lucrative victory in an exhibition boxing match in Japan over kickboxer Tenshin Nasukawa that will do more for his bank balance than it did for the reputation of combat sports.

Pulisic joins Chelsea as most expensive American player

LONDON--Chelsea confirmed the signing of U.S. international winger Christian Pulisic from Borussia Dortmund on Wednesday, making the 20-year-old the most expensive American soccer player in history.

Spurs and Arsenal bounce back with New Year wins

MANCHESTER, England--Tottenham Hotspur and Arsenal both bounced back from demoralising defeats to enjoy wins on New Years Day, with Spurs cruising to a 3-0 victory at Cardiff and the Gunners beating Fulham 4-1 at the Emirates.
